<p><b>Livestrong LSPRO1 Treadmill Review</b></p>
<p>Livestrong are a foundation started by the famous cyclist Lance Armstrong. He won the grueling Tour de France after surviving a cancer diagnoses. Livestrong Fitness are the equipment side of things. They make equipment with the ethos that being fit and healthy is about regular exercise. As part of equipment being sold a donation is made to the Livestrong foundation to help other people beat cancer as Lance did. The equipment is made for Livestrong by one of the leaders in fitness equipment manufacturing which is Johnson Health Tech.</p>
<p>The Livestrong LSPRO1 treadmill has a speed range of 0 to 12 mph. This is good enough for nearly every runner when you hear that 12 mph equates to a 5 minute mile and you don&#8217;t find hardly any home treadmills any faster than this. Not many runners can go that fast at all, jogging is around 6 mph. The incline goes from flat up to 14%. If you like using the incline for maybe uphill walks as a warm up for example. Like the speed, 14% incline is around 2% more than most other treadmills.</p>
<p>The motor is 3.0 horsepower and while you&#8217;ll find it powerful it&#8217;s also quiet so you won&#8217;t have any noise distracting you as you run. You&#8217;ll be able to hear a television easily if you plan to have one in front of the treadmill. The treadmill is folding and all of the dimensions are below. The 24 workout programs including the manual where you&#8217;ll control the settings yourself. Some of the others include peak intervals, speed intervals, weight loss, rolling hills, mountain climb and much more. This means that whatever fitness level or fitness goal you are or have you&#8217;ll find a program that will suit and challenge you.</p>
<p>One useful program is the target heart rate zone. This uses the heart rate sensors to keep your heart beating at the optimum level to improve your fitness as you run. The Livetrack Interactive technology will prove popular. You get a 2 GB USB device included with the treadmill and you plug it in and it downloads your workout history. You then plug this into any computer you have and navigate to the Livestrong website. Here you can see your history and download additional workout programs.</p>
<p>The warranty is very good and includes 5 years of parts as well as 2 years of unlimited in home labor repairs. This can be extended at a price. These details about the warranty should give you peace of mind and shows the manufacturer has confidence in their product especially when you consider the maximum user weight is a massive 375 lbs. This Livestrong LSPRO1 represents a high end treadmill and it&#8217;s features are impressive. If you want to take your running seriously then you will want to consider this treadmill.</p>

<p><b>Livestrong E1x Elliptical Review</b></p>
<p>Livestrong is a foundation whose aim is to help people fight cancer. The foundation was founded by the famous cancer surviver Lance Armstrong. He suffered and survived cancer and still went on to win several Tour de France cycling races which are one of the most physically demanding races in the world. Livestrong fitness is a way of Lance to provide quality equipment to the public to help their health and the foundation gets a donation too. The commercial equipment is made by the successful manufacturer Matrix.</p>
<p>What&#8217;s needed in any elliptical especially ones that go into a health club or gym are easy to use controls and a straight forward manual workout program. This means anyone can just get on the elliptical and ride while controlling all the settings yourself. These are easy to read and are clear to see on the console. The resistance is applied using a JID hybrid generator which is a maintenance free resistance technology. The power is drawn from the rider even for the resistance as well as the display.</p>
<p>There are 20 levels of resistance. The lower levels will be ideal for those who want to lose weight with a long calorie burning ride or just for a beginner. The higher levels will be good for either those who want to vary their workout by getting aerobic and anaerobic benefits, or those who simply want a tough workout to tone the legs, thighs and buttocks. It can all be done with this elliptical without forgetting the handlebars which provide the upper body and core their own workout. All this is done at any resistance in a smooth, natural way due to the design of the elliptical itself.</p>
<p>The console is 7&#8243; bright blue backlit LCD which gives you your workout information including the following; time, distance, calories, speed, level, watts, METs, heart rate and profile. The workout programs you have are manual and interval plus, this is divided into hill interval and random interval. There is a goal plus workout which divides into time goal, distance goal and calories goal. You don&#8217;t get many programs but you never do with commercial machines. You pay for the build quality and the ability to handle hours of daily use.</p>
<p>One feature that will come in handy are the easily accessible thumb switch controls. The water bottle holder may be benign but is something very much needed for the experienced elliptical user who will need hydration every ten minutes or so. The pedals run on tracks and are aligned to make it comfortable and natural on the legs and feet when you ride. Overall the Livestrong E1x elliptical is a professional quality piece of fitness equipment that will outperform whether it&#8217;s in the home or the local health club.</p>

<p><b>Livestrong T1x Treadmill Review</b></p>
<p>Livestrong is a foundation founded by Lance Armstrong. Lance is an athlete who won the famous Tour de France cycling race multiple times even after surviving a cancer diagnoses. People have found his story to be an inspiration on how to achieve amazing physical success despite having an illness that often proves fatal. Livestrong Fitness makes fitness equipment approved by Lance and they&#8217;ve agreed a donation for every machine sold. The commercial equipment is made by Matrix who are one of the leaders when it comes to commercial fitness equipment. The Livestrong T1x treadmill is the combination of these companies.</p>
<p>The treadmill has a top speed of 12 mph which equates to 19.3 kph. This is more than enough speed for nearly every runner out there. When you consider jogging is 6 mph then 12 mph is very fast, it&#8217;s a 5 minute mile and there aren&#8217;t many people who can achieve that. Any faster than that will be a bit dangerous on a treadmill. The incline goes to 15% so any power walkers will be happy with this and it will provide great legs and buttocks toning. Likewise experienced runners who like a hilly course to run should be pleased too.</p>
<p>The console is large and easy to use. You have simple button pushes to increase the speed and the incline. You can choose a workout program from a choice of 6. This includes the manual program which is probably what most runners will use. There is a quick start button for a no nonsense run for those who want to get on and go. Commercial grade components have been used everywhere including the 2 ply belt. The deck is hard wax reversible and there is no silicone or waxing required for the first 25,000 miles.</p>
<p><a href="http://www.fitnessequipmentreviews.net/wp-content/uploads/2011/09/Livestrong-T1x-Treadmill-console.jpg"><img src="http://www.fitnessequipmentreviews.net/wp-content/uploads/2011/09/Livestrong-T1x-Treadmill-console.jpg" alt="Livestrong T1x Treadmill console" title="Livestrong T1x Treadmill console" width="300" height="300" class="alignright size-full wp-image-2049" /></a>The workout programs you get are manual, rolling hills, fat burn, 5k, target heart rate and the Gerkin protocol. Rolling hills is self explanatory and is where the incline changes to simulate hills. Fat burn may prove popular for those wishing to lose weight. 5k is the 3.2 miles. Target heart rate uses the built in heart rate sensors. This adjusts the treadmill to keep your heart rate at a predetermined target. This can be very beneficial if the effort is made to work out what your heart rate should be before hand. The Gerkin protocol is typically used by athletes and those in professions like fire fighting and helps measure your VO2 max.</p>
<p>The console displays all the information you&#8217;d expect including speed, incline, elapsed time, distance, pace, heart rate, time remaining and calories. As you can see by the picture the console is simple and clear. This is what helps this treadmill be used in commercial premises where new and experienced treadmill users may be using this treadmill. Overall the Livestrong T1x treadmill is a formidable machine that&#8217;s good for the home or a commercial facility. It&#8217;s designed to last and should not to let you down.</p>
